His Highness the Amir of Qatar held significant discussions with the UK Foreign Secretary and the UK Defence Secretary in Doha today, focusing on strengthening the strategic partnership between Qatar and the United Kingdom.
The high-level talks covered a range of critical issues, including defence cooperation, regional security, and economic collaboration. The meeting underscored the longstanding ties between Qatar and the UK and the mutual commitment to addressing shared challenges in the Middle East and beyond.
During the meeting, His Highness the Amir expressed Qatar’s appreciation for the strong bilateral relations with the United Kingdom, highlighting the importance of continued cooperation in areas such as defence, trade, and investment. He underlined that to advance stability and prosperity in the area, constant communication and collaboration are required.
The UK Foreign Secretary reiterated the United Kingdom’s commitment to deepening its relationship with Qatar, particularly in areas of defence and security. The discussions also explored opportunities for expanding economic ties, with a focus on trade, investment, and technological innovation. The UK Defense Secretary highlighted the importance of defence cooperation, including joint training exercises and strategic dialogue, which are key components of the security partnership between the two nations.
In addition to bilateral issues, the leaders discussed broader regional dynamics, including the ongoing conflicts and humanitarian crises in the Middle East. They exchanged views on ways to enhance international efforts to address these challenges, with an emphasis on diplomatic solutions and collaborative action.
The meeting also touched on Qatar’s role in global energy markets and the potential for future collaboration in energy security. Both parties expressed a strong interest in exploring new avenues for cooperation in renewable energy and sustainable development, aligning with global efforts to combat climate change.
